Uploaded image for project: 'OpenShift Virtualization'
  1. OpenShift Virtualization
  2. CNV-4621

vlan-filtering in kubernetes-nmstate

XMLWordPrintable

    • Icon: Epic Epic
    • Resolution: Unresolved
    • Icon: Normal Normal
    • None
    • None
    • CNV Network
    • vlan-filtering in kubernetes-nmstate
    • Hide
      • Define new vlan-filtering API on nmstate, once it is agreed upon, we can implement it
      • Document use-case and usage of this new attribute on U/S CNI repo
      • Document this new feature on D/S docs
      • Document the update of API version on D/S docs
      • Write test plan for this
      • Implement test automation on cnv-tests OR kubevirt tier1
      • No UXD
      Show
      Define new vlan-filtering API on nmstate, once it is agreed upon, we can implement it Document use-case and usage of this new attribute on U/S CNI repo Document this new feature on D/S docs Document the update of API version on D/S docs Write test plan for this Implement test automation on cnv-tests OR kubevirt tier1 No UXD
    • Yellow
    • To Do
    • 25% To Do, 13% In Progress, 63% Done
    • dev-ready, doc-ready, po-ready, px-ready, qe-ready, ux-ready
    • Hide

      2022-05-18: Tests on track. Documentation needs to be moved to the standalone operator and may slip to 4.12...

      Show
      2022-05-18: Tests on track. Documentation needs to be moved to the standalone operator and may slip to 4.12...

      Goal

      Allow administrators to specify which VLANs should be allowed to pass through bridge's southbound NIC's trunk or disable trunk completely. This may be needed for security and can become a requirement with NICs that use HW offload for VLAN handling.

      User stories

      • As an administrator, I want to enable vlan-filtering on host bridges, so CNI can configure trunk and QinQ on such bridge
      • As an administrator, I want to configure trunk on southbound port of my bridge to limit VLAN traffic used by CNIs to defined VLAN IDs

      Non-Requirements

      • <List of things not included in this epic, to alleviate any doubt raised during the grooming process.>

      Notes

      Owners

      Role Contact
      PM rsdeor
      Documentation Owner TBD
      Delivery Owner (See assignee)
      Quality Engineer (See QE Assignee)

      Done Checklist

      Who What Reference
      DEV Upstream roadmap issue N/A
      DEV Upstream code and tests merged <link to meaningful PR>
      DEV Upstream documentation merged <link to meaningful PR>
      DEV gap doc updated <name sheet and cell>
      DEV Upgrade consideration <link to upgrade-related test or design doc>
      DEV CEE/PX summary presentation label epic with cee-training and add a <link to your support-facing preso>
      QE Test plans in Polarion Test plan
      QE Automated tests merged <link or reference to automated tests>
      DOC Downstream documentation merged <link>

              phoracek@redhat.com Petr Horacek
              phoracek@redhat.com Petr Horacek
              Adi Zavalkovsky Adi Zavalkovsky (Inactive)
              Votes:
              1 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ated: